Elemental Clean Fuels Plans 10mw Green Hydrogen Plant At Canadian Pulp Mill

Elemental Clean Fuels partners with Sc.wén̓wen Economic Development and Kruger Kamloops Pulp to develop a 10MW green hydrogen facility at Kruger's Kamloops pulp mill in British Columbia, Canada. The project aims to replace 16% of the mill's natural gas consumption with up to four tonnes of hydrogen produced daily via electrolysis, potentially reducing CO2 emissions by 7,000 tonnes annually. The facility will also generate 32 tonnes of oxygen daily, which the mill can reuse to enhance pulp processing and whitening while cutting reliance on harsher chemicals.
Kruger acquired the softwood kraft pulp mill from Domtar in 2022. Feasibility studies are complete, and the partners now advance front-end engineering design, seeking long-term offtake agreements and a final investment decision. This marks ECF's inaugural public project since its 2023 launch as a technology-agnostic developer focused on North American green hydrogen initiatives.
The initiative supports sustainability in the pulp sector by integrating renewable hydrogen into operations, boosting efficiency and environmental performance at the Kamloops site.
